Price Action Overview
Azucar Minerals Ltd (AMZ.V) closed at C$0.09, with no change in price over the past day and week. The stock has risen by 70% year-to-date, reflecting strong performance in the materials sector despite recent inactivity.
Recent Company Developments
While there haven't been new announcements this week, Azucar has been active recently. They plan to change their name to Mustang Minerals Limited in March 2026 and will begin exploration on three Nevada properties focusing on copper-gold porphyry systems, which could be crucial for future growth.
